Stereoselective fluoroarylation of 1,1-difluoroallenes enabled by palladium catalysis

Abstract

A novel protocol for palladium-catalyzed fluoroarylation of 1,1-difluoroallenes was described here. The reaction proceeded smoothly under mild condition and various trifluoromethylated alkenes were obtained in moderate yields with excellent E selectivity. The mechanism involving a vital trifluoromethylated vinyl silver intermediate, which generated through the F-nucleophilic addition to 1,1-difluoroallenes, has been proposed.
